Job Description

Responsibilities

  • Working with a team of physician-scientists, including neuroscientists, neurologists, and neuropathologists, the candidate will design and implement analysis tools for high-dimension molecular and clinical data generated from human brain tissue, blood, cerebrospinal fluid, and stem-cell-based models of disease acquired using cutting-edge methods.
  • Use modeling techniques and tools in analyzing and specifying data structure
  • Implement best practices in data management to ensure the integrity of the data, the quality of data processes and deliver analyzable or analyzed data to a variety of internal and external clients of the affiliated practice
  • Develop, maintain or implement procedures for data entry, data cleaning, documentation and other administrative tasks
  • Design and write custom applications needed to ensure the database meets requirements for the entry, management and reporting of data
  • Maintain knowledge of the current regulations and technologies related to data management
  • Other du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• BA or BS degree minimum, in a relevant field of study; MS or PhD in Computer Science, Data Science, or a related field preferred
  • Strong experience with pipeline development, management, and analysis of large datasets, and demonstrated competence in programming languages such as R or Python. 
  • 5 years minimum in healthcare data
  • PhD, MD or DO program may be substituted for three years of experience.
  • Successful candidates should be highly motivated, creative, and enthusiastic scientists with a record of productivity and prior experience in a wide range of computational approaches to molecular biology data.

The Mount Sinai Health System is a hospital network in New York City. It was formed in September 2013 by merging the operations of Continuum Health Partners and the Mount Sinai Medical Center. The Health System includes more than 6,600 primary and specialty care physicians and 13 ambulatory surgical centers.
